NAME
Moose::Meta::Attribute::Native::Trait::Bool - Helper trait for Bool attributes
VERSION
version 2.0200
SYNOPSIS
package Room;
use Moose;
has 'is_lit' => (
traits => ['Bool'],
is => 'rw',
isa => 'Bool',
default => 0,
handles => {
illuminate => 'set',
darken => 'unset',
flip_switch => 'toggle',
is_dark => 'not',
},
);
my $room = Room->new();
$room->illuminate; # same as $room->is_lit(1);
$room->darken; # same as $room->is_lit(0);
$room->flip_switch; # same as $room->is_lit(not $room->is_lit);
return $room->is_dark; # same as !$room->is_lit
DESCRIPTION
This trait provides native delegation methods for boolean values. A boolean is a scalar which can be 1, 0, "", or undef.
DEFAULT TYPE
If you don't provide an isa value for your attribute, it will default to Bool.
PROVIDED METHODS
None of these methods accept arguments.
set
Sets the value to
1and returns1.unset
Set the value to
0and returns0.toggle
Toggles the value. If it's true, set to false, and vice versa.
Returns the new value.
not
Equivalent of 'not
$value'.
